FIFA World Cup 2026 Overview

The FIFA World Cup 2026 is set to be an exciting tournament with several new features and changes:

  • Expanded Format: For the first time, the tournament will feature 48 teams, up from 32 in previous editions. This expansion means there will be 104 matches in total.
  • Host Countries: The tournament will be jointly hosted by the United States, Canada, and Mexico. This is the first time the World Cup will be hosted by three countries.
  • Opening and Final Matches: The opening match will take place at the iconic Estadio Azteca in Mexico City on June 11, 2026. The final will be held on July 19, 2026, in New York/New Jersey
  • Match Venues: Matches will be played in various cities across the three host countries, including Toronto, Los Angeles, and Mexico City.

Host Cities of FIFA World Cup 2026:

Host Cities of FIFA World Cup 2026

  • USA: 11 cities, including New York City, Los Angeles, Dallas, and Atlanta
  • Canada: 2 cities, including Toronto and Vancouver.
  • Mexico: 3 cities, including Mexico City, Monterrey, and Guadalajara.

Top Stadiums to Watch FIFA World Cup 2026

The FIFA World Cup 2026 will be hosted across 16 cities in the United States, Canada, and Mexico, each featuring some of the most iconic and state-of-the-art stadiums. Here are some of the top stadiums to watch the matches:

United States

United States

  • MetLife Stadium (New York/New Jersey): With a capacity of 82,500, this stadium will host the final match, promising an electric atmosphere.
  • SoFi Stadium (Los Angeles): Known for its cutting-edge design and technology, this venue can hold up to 70,240 spectators
  • AT&T Stadium (Dallas): This massive stadium can accommodate 80,000 fans and is renowned for its impressive retractable roof
  • Mercedes-Benz Stadium (Atlanta): With a capacity of 74,295, this stadium is famous for its innovative architecture and fan experience

Canada

Canada

  • BMO Field (Toronto): This stadium will be expanded to hold 45,000 fans, offering a vibrant atmosphere in one of Canada’s most multicultural cities.
  • BC Place (Vancouver): Known for its stunning location and modern facilities, this stadium can host up to 54,500 spectators.

Mexico

Mexico

  • Estadio Azteca (Mexico City): With a capacity of 87,523, this historic stadium will host the opening match, adding to its rich World Cup legacy.
  • Estadio Akron (Guadalajara): This modern stadium can hold 46,232 fans and is known for its passionate football atmosphere.
  • Estadio BBVA (Monterrey): With a capacity of 53,500, this stadium offers a modern and exciting venue for World Cup matches.

Match Schedules for FIFA World Cup 2026

The FIFA World Cup 2026 will feature an exciting schedule spread across 16 cities in the United States, Canada, and Mexico. Here are some key details:

FIFA World Cup 26 Group Stage fixtures

Thursday, 11 June 2026

  • Match 1 – Group A (Mexico #1) – Estadio Azteca Mexico City
  • Match 2 – Group A – Estadio Guadalajara

Friday, 12 June 2026

  • Match 3 – Group B (Canada #1) – Toronto Stadium
  • Match 4 – Group D (USA #1) – Los Angeles Stadium

Saturday, 13 June 2026

  • Match 5 – Group C – Boston Stadium
  • Match 6 – Group D – BC Place Vancouver
  • Match 7 – Group C – New York New Jersey Stadium
  • Match 8 – Group B – San Francisco Bay Area Stadium

Sunday, 14 June 2026

  • Match 9 – Group E – Philadelphia Stadium
  • Match 10 – Group E – Houston Stadium
  • Match 11 – Group F – Dallas Stadium
  • Match 12 – Group F – Estadio Monterrey

Monday, 15 June 2026

  • Match 13 – Group H – Miami Stadium
  • Match 14 – Group H – Atlanta Stadium
  • Match 15 – Group G – Los Angeles Stadium
  • Match 16 – Group G – Seattle Stadium

Tuesday, 16 June 2026

  • Match 17 – Group I – New York New Jersey Stadium
  • Match 18 – Group I – Boston Stadium
  • Match 19 – Group J – Kansas City Stadium
  • Match 20 – Group J – San Francisco Bay Area Stadium

Wednesday, 17 June 2026

  • Match 21 – Group L – Toronto Stadium
  • Match 22 – Group L – Dallas Stadium
  • Match 23 – Group K – Houston Stadium
  • Match 24 – Group K – Estadio Azteca Mexico City

Thursday, 18 June 2026

  • Match 25 – Group A – Atlanta Stadium
  • Match 26 – Group B – Los Angeles Stadium
  • Match 27 – Group B – (Canada #2) – BC Place Vancouver
  • Match 28 – Group A – (Mexico #2) – Estadio Guadalajara

Friday, 19 June 2026

  • Match 29 – Group C – Philadelphia Stadium
  • Match 30 – Group C – Boston Stadium
  • Match 31 – Group D – San Francisco Bay Area Stadium
  • Match 32 – Group D (USA #2) – Seattle Stadium

Saturday, 20 June 2026

  • Match 33 – Group E – Toronto Stadium
  • Match 34 – Group E – Kansas City Stadium
  • Match 35 – Group F – Houston Stadium
  • Match 36 – Group F – Estadio Monterrey

Sunday, 21 June 2026

  • Match 37 – Group H – Miami Stadium
  • Match 38 – Group H – Atlanta Stadium
  • Match 39 – Group G – Los Angeles Stadium
  • Match 40 – Group G – BC Place Vancouver

Monday, 22 June 2026

  • Match 41 – Group I – New York New Jersey Stadium
  • Match 42 – Group I – Philadelphia Stadium
  • Match 43 – Group J – Dallas Stadium
  • Match 44 – Group J – San Francisco Bay Area Stadium

Tuesday, 23 June 2026

  • Match 45 – Group L – Boston Stadium
  • Match 46 – Group L – Toronto Stadium
  • Match 47 – Group K – Houston Stadium
  • Match 48 – Group K – Estadio Guadalajara

Wednesday, 24 June 2026

  • Match 49 – Group C – Miami Stadium
  • Match 50 – Group C – Atlanta Stadium
  • Match 51 – Group B (Canada #3) – BC Place Vancouver
  • Match 52 – Group B – Seattle Stadium
  • Match 53 – Group A – (Mexico #3) – Estadio Azteca Mexico City
  • Match 54 – Group A – Estadio Monterrey

Thursday, 25 June 2026

  • Match 55 – Group E – Philadelphia Stadium
  • Match 56 – Group E – New York New Jersey Stadium
  • Match 57 – Group F – Dallas Stadium
  • Match 58 – Group F – Kansas City Stadium
  • Match 59 – Group D – (USA #3) – Los Angeles Stadium
  • Match 60 – Group D – San Francisco Bay Area Stadium

Friday, 26 June 2026

  • Match 61 – Group I – Boston Stadium
  • Match 62 – Group I – Toronto Stadium
  • Match 63 – Group G – Seattle Stadium
  • Match 64 – Group G – BC Place Vancouver
  • Match 65 – Group H – Houston Stadium
  • Match 66 – Group H – Estadio Guadalajara

Saturday, 27 June 2026

  • Match 67 – Group L – New York New Jersey Stadium
  • Match 68 – Group L – Philadelphia Stadium
  • Match 69 – Group J – Kansas City Stadium
  • Match 70 – Group J – Dallas Stadium
  • Match 71 – Group K – Miami Stadium
  • Match 72 – Group K – Atlanta Stadium

FIFA World Cup 26 – Round of 32 fixtures

Sunday, 28 June 2026

  • Match 73 – Group A runners-up v Group B runners-up – Los Angeles Stadium

Monday, 29 June 2026

  • Match 74 – Group E winners v Group A/B/C/D/F third place – Boston Stadium
  • Match 75 – Group F winners v Group C runners-up – Estadio Monterrey
  • Match 76 – Group C winners v Group F runners-up – Houston Stadium

Tuesday, 30 June 2026

  • Match 77 – Group I winners v Group C/D/F/G/H third-place – New York New Jersey Stadium
  • Match 78 – Group E runners up v Group I runners-up – Dallas Stadium
  • Match 79 – Group A winners v Group C/E/F/H/I third place – Estadio Azteca Mexico City

Wednesday, 1 July 2026

  • Match 80 – Group L winners v Group E/H/I/J/K third place – Atlanta Stadium
  • Match 81 – Group D winners v Group B/E/F/I/J third-place – San Francisco Bay Area Stadium
  • Match 82 – Group G winners v Group A/E/H/I/J third-place – Seattle Stadium

Thursday, 2 July 2026

  • Match 83 – Group K runners-up v Group L runners-up – Toronto Stadium
  • Match 84 – Group H winners v Group J runners-up – Los Angeles Stadium
  • Match 85 – Group B winners v Group E/F/G/I/J third place – BC Place Vancouver

Friday, 3 July 2026

  • Match 86 – Group J winners v Group H runners-up – Miami Stadium
  • Match 87 – Group K winners v Group D/E/I/J/L third-place – Kansas City Stadium
  • Match 88 – Group D runners-up v Group G runners-up – Dallas Stadium

FIFA World Cup 26 Round of 16 fixtures

Saturday, 4 July 2026

  • Match 89 – Winner match 74 v Winner match 77 – Philadelphia Stadium
  • Match 90 – Winner match 73 v Winner match 75 – Houston Stadium

Sunday, 5 July 2026

  • Match 91 – Winner match 76 v Winner match 78 – New York New Jersey Stadium
  • Match 92 – Winner match 79 v Winner match 80 – Estadio Azteca Mexico City

Monday, 6 July 2026

  • Match 93 – Winner match 83 v Winner match 84 – Dallas Stadium
  • Match 94 – Winner match 81 v Winner match 82 – Seattle Stadium

Tuesday, 7 July 2026

  • Match 95 – Winner match 86 v Winner match 88 – Atlanta Stadium
  • Match 96 – Winner match 85 v Winner match 87 – BC Place Vancouver

FIFA World Cup 26 quarter-final fixtures

Thursday, 9 July 2026

  • Match 97 – Winner match 89 v Winner match 90 – Boston Stadium

Friday, 10 July 2026

  • Match 98 – Winner match 93 v Winner match 94 – Los Angeles Stadium

Saturday, 11 July 2026

  • Match 99 – Winner match 91 v Winner match 92 – Miami Stadium
  • Match 100 – Winner match 95 v Winner match 96 – Kansas City Stadium

FIFA World Cup 26 semi-final fixtures

Tuesday, 14 July 2026

  • Match 101 – Winner match 97 v Winner match 98 – Dallas Stadium

Wednesday, 15 July 2026

  • Match 102 – Winner match 99 v Winner match 100 – Atlanta Stadium

FIFA World Cup 26 bronze final

Saturday, 18 July 2026

  • Match 103 – Loser match 101 v Loser match 102 – Miami Stadium

FIFA World Cup 2026 Final

Sunday, 19 July 2026

  • Match 104 – Winner match 101 v Winner match 102 – New York New Jersey Stadium

Participating Teams in FIFA World Cup 2026

The FIFA World Cup 2026 will feature an expanded roster of 48 teams, making it the largest World Cup to date. Here’s a breakdown of the participating teams by confederation:

Confederation Allocations In FIFA World Cup 2026

  • AFC (Asia): 8 teams
  • CAF (Africa): 9 teams
  • CONCACAF (North, Central America, and Caribbean): 6 teams (including the host nations: USA, Canada, and Mexico)
  • CONMEBOL (South America): 6 teams
  • OFC (Oceania): 1 team
  • UEFA (Europe): 16 teams
  • Play-off Tournament: 6 teams will compete for the final 2 spots

FIFA World Cup 2026 Fan Zones and Viewing Parties

FIFA World Cup 2026 Fan Zones and Viewing Parties

The FIFA World Cup 2026 will feature numerous fan zones and viewing parties across the host countries, providing fans with vibrant and exciting places to watch the matches. Here are some key locations:

United States

  • New York City: Central Park and Times Square are expected to host large viewing parties, offering a lively atmosphere with giant screens, food stalls, and entertainment.
  • Los Angeles: The LA Live complex will be a central hub for fans, featuring live broadcasts, concerts, and various activities.
  • Miami: Bayfront Park will likely be transformed into a fan zone, providing a scenic backdrop for watching the games.

Canada

  • Toronto: Nathan Phillips Square will be a key location for fan festivities, with large screens and a festive atmosphere.
  • Vancouver: Jack Poole Plaza is expected to host viewing parties, offering stunning views and a great fan experience.

Mexico

  • Mexico City: The Plaza de la República will be a major fan zone, featuring live broadcasts, music, and cultural events.
  • Guadalajara: The city center will likely host fan zones, providing a vibrant atmosphere for fans to gather and celebrate.
  • Monterrey: Macroplaza will be a central location for viewing parties, offering a lively environment for fans.

International FIFA Fan Festivals

  • Global Cities: In addition to the host cities of FIFA World Cup 2026, FIFA Fan Festivals will be held in iconic locations around the world, including London, Rio de Janeiro, São Paulo, Seoul, and Dubai. These festivals will feature live match broadcasts, concerts, and various entertainment activities.

Safety Tips and Emergency Contacts During FIFA World Cup 2026

Attending the FIFA World Cup 2026 will be an exciting experience, but it’s important to stay safe and be prepared. Here are some safety tips and emergency contacts to keep in mind:

Safety Tips

  • Stay Informed: Keep up-to-date with local news and weather reports. Follow official FIFA and local authorities’ social media channels for real-time updates.
  • Secure Your Belongings: Use a money belt or hidden pouch to keep your valuables safe. Be cautious in crowded areas to avoid pickpocketing.
  • Health Precautions: Stay hydrated, especially in hot climates. Make sure you have travel insurance that covers medical emergencies.
  • Transportation: Use official transportation services and avoid unlicensed taxis. Plan your routes and be aware of your surroundings.
  • Emergency Exits: Familiarize yourself with the emergency exits at stadiums and other venues.
  • Local Laws and Customs: Respect local laws and customs. Be aware of any restrictions or guidelines in the host cities.
  • Buddy System: Travel with friends or in groups whenever possible. Let someone know your plans and check in regularly.

Which country will host the FIFA World Cup 2026?

The tournament will take place from June 11 to July 19, 2026. It will be jointly hosted by 16 cities in three North American countries: Canada, Mexico, and the United States. The tournament will be the first hosted by three nations and the first North American World Cup since 1994. Argentina is the defending champion.
